Output 23de6e3028b33ce3314d30ccc5e0d7fa87ca5f0ff54b3d0e92cdab070668736a:1

value
6979685392688
script pubkey
OP_0 OP_PUSHBYTES_20 8938084ac0a34b4a36a0d2e4e18a894c3605d6ca
address
tb1q3yuqsjkq5d955d4q6tjwrz5ffsmqt4k22fqvn0
transaction
23de6e3028b33ce3314d30ccc5e0d7fa87ca5f0ff54b3d0e92cdab070668736a
confirmations
176150
spent
true